Overview
European OT Cybersecurity Delivery Senior Manager role at Booz Allen Hamilton. The position applies knowledge of cybersecurity and industrial equipment to help develop strategies that enable our commercial clients to secure their OT networks, reduce cyber risks, and design and implement OT cybersecurity monitoring solutions. It also involves developing business and marketing materials to drive capability growth across manufacturing, transportation, healthcare, energy, and oil and gas commercial clients. Collaborate with key stakeholders from market and sales teams to help drive the sales process. Travel to client facilities periodically to perform activities such as cybersecurity workshops or security assessments, which may include physical security walk-downs, observations, technical configuration reviews, and personnel interviews. This position will require travel up to 50% of the time.

Basic Qualifications
- 8+ years of experience in Pharmaceuticals, Oil and Gas, Manufacturing, Automotive, Aerospace, or Maritime companies.
- 5+ years of experience in business development, proposal creation, driving go-to-market strategies, and tracking business growth.
- Experience leading and managing varied and remote teams, meeting aggressive deadlines, thriving in a dynamic and high-intensity environment, and presenting and communicating to teams, executives, and clients, including briefings, sales calls, and team-based discussions.
- Knowledge of various vendors and types of Industrial Control System (ICS) and Supervisory Control and Data Acquisition (SCADA) equipment including PLCs, HMIs, and VFDs.
- Knowledge of analyzing and providing recommended improvements to the ICS programs and systems to meet industry standards and best practices.
- Knowledge of cybersecurity functions, including risk management, vulnerability assessments, security assessments, strategy, and program development.
- Knowledge of security systems, including firewalls, intrusion detection systems, anti-virus software, authentications systems, log management, and content filtering.
- Ability to work with and guide senior leaders, including CISO, CIO, and CTO and executives to ideate, build, and execute OT cybersecurity capability maturation.
- Ability to synthesize technical content and distill into key messages that resonate with senior business leaders and author technical documentation, white papers, and blogs on leading cybersecurity topics and concepts.
- Bachelor\βs degree.
Additional Qualifications
- Experience with IEC 62443, NIST SP 800-82, NERC CIP, or other industrial control regulations
- Experience analyzing vulnerability and security risk assessment tool results, including from OT Passive Monitoring Tools
- Knowledge of cybersecurity tools, network topologies, intrusion detection, PKI, and secured networks
- Knowledge of any automation or control systems programming software
- Possession of excellent project management skills, including in finance, resource management, planning, and delivery execution
- Global Industrial Cybersecurity Professional (GICSP), Certified SCADA Security Architect (CSSA), or Certified Information Systems Security Professional Certification
